Chapman, Chisholm among NSSBL leaders

TRURO, N.S. – While the Truro Bearcats have been struggling as a team, the latest Nova Scotia Senior Baseball League statistics show individual success for two players.

Bearcats player-coach John Chapman leads the league in batting average (.533), while veteran Jeff Chisholm leads the league in hits (9) and doubles (4). Chisholm is also tied for the lead in stolen bases (4).

On the mound, Chapman is second in strikeouts (13).

The Bearcats (0-7) visited the Kentville Wildcats Wednesday.

Truro travels to Cape Breton this weekend for two games against the Sydney Sooners. The teams play Friday at 7 p.m. and Saturday at 1 p.m.
